Hunterdon Summer Concert Series venue changed to Deer Park Path

Posted

Hunterdon County Parks & Recreation Division announced the “Music Under The Stars” summer concert series earlier this spring and recently moved the concert series location, returning to Deer Path Park, Commissioner J. Matthew Holt reported.
“Due to the relaxation of the state’s Emergency Orders, and the ability to safely meet outdoors while following current CDC guidelines, the Parks Division felt it was right to return to Deer Path Park for the summer concert series,” said Holt, the board’s parks liaison.
Four concerts have been announced: June 17, Hunterdon Symphony; July 8, Southern Steel; July 22, Hunterdon Harmonizers; and Aug. 5, the Captain Jack Billy Joel Tribute band.
“As we continue to re-open our facilities and popular events, we ask that everyone continues to be considerate and follow all CDC guidelines and the state’s Executive Orders, that are in place at the occasion of each event, Parks Division Head Dan Bush said.

“We encourage the community to attend the concerts and drive-in movies and enjoy the county’s parks.”
The drive-in movies will be held Sept. 4 and 18, movies to be announced, and rain dates are Sept. 9 and 23, at the South County Park Fairgrounds, 1207 Route 179 in Lambertville, N.J.
Alcoholic beverages are not permitted in any of the county parks, but food is permitted; bring your own. Visit the county website for information or call 908-782-7275.
